Mary Elizabeth Moston, of Moose Jaw, passed away April 28, 2013 at the age of 88. She was born October 4, 1924 in Erie, BC. Mary was an active volunteer over the years, visiting WWII Veterans, and was a lifetime member of the Royal Canadian Legion, Ladies Auxiliary. She volunteered for many events related to the Moose Jaw Lions Band, music festivals, and fundraising. Mary will be sadly missed by her family and friends. She is survived by her husband Gerald; sister Frances Bradley; son Robert Moston – Medicine Hat, daughter Patricia Givens – Denver, CO; four grandchildren, Terry Moston, Ron Moston, Elliott Chenger, and Jacquelyn Chenger Jamjoom; and three great-grandchildren Justin, Jordan, and Jayden Moston.
